*nvim-tree.actions.expand_all*
|
||||
Configuration for expand_all behaviour.
|
||||
|
||||
*nvim-tree.actions.expand_all.max_folder_discovery*
|
||||
Limit the number of folders being explored when expanding every folders.
|
||||
Avoids hanging neovim when running this action on very large folders.
|
||||
Type: `number`, Default: `300`
|
||||
|
||||
*nvim-tree.actions.expand_all.exclude*
|
||||
A list of directories that should not be expanded automatically.
|
||||
E.g `{ ".git", "target", "build" }` etc.
|
||||
Type: `table`, Default: `{}`
